Technical Breakdown of CVE-2025-53786
Flaw in Authentication Mechanism
At the heart of this vulnerability lies an improper authentication mechanism within Microsoft Exchange Server. This defect allows attackers who already possess administrator access to escalate their privileges further, potentially gaining full control over an entire domain. Such a breach could affect both on-premises and cloud environments in hybrid setups, creating a gateway for widespread compromise.
What makes this flaw particularly dangerous is its stealthy nature. Microsoft has noted that attacks exploiting this vulnerability could leave minimal detectable traces, making it challenging for security teams to identify malicious activity. This underscores the need for robust preventive measures rather than relying solely on post-incident detection.
Conditions for Exploitation
Exploiting this vulnerability requires a specific condition to be met: the attacker must have or somehow obtain administrator-level access to an Exchange Server within a hybrid deployment. This prerequisite highlights the critical importance of securing administrative credentials and limiting access points. Without this initial foothold, the vulnerability cannot be leveraged, emphasizing the role of access control as a first line of defense.

Impact and Current Threat Landscape
Status of Exploitation
As of the public disclosure on August 6 of this year, no active exploitation attempts targeting CVE-2025-53786 have been reported. This temporary reprieve, however, does not diminish the urgency of the situation. Microsoft has warned that malicious actors are likely to target this flaw in the near future, given its high severity and potential for significant damage.

Mitigation and Protective Strategies
Microsoft’s Security Guidance
In response to this critical issue, Microsoft has issued an urgent call to action, accompanied by the Exchange Server Security Changes for Hybrid Deployments update released in April of this year. This guidance includes a non-security Hot Fix that organizations are strongly encouraged to install. The update addresses specific risks in hybrid environments and aims to close the authentication gap.
Additionally, Microsoft recommends resetting the shared service principal’s keyCredentials for setups involving hybrid or OAuth authentication with Exchange Online. These steps are designed to fortify systems against potential exploitation, with a clear focus on protecting interconnected deployments. Adherence to these guidelines is essential for maintaining security integrity.
CISA’s Recommendations
Complementing Microsoft’s efforts, the US Cybersecurity and Infrastructure Security Agency (CISA) has issued an alert on the vulnerability’s potential to compromise Exchange Online service identity integrity. To reduce exposure, CISA advises disconnecting any public-facing Exchange or SharePoint Servers that are end-of-life or out of service from the internet. This is particularly relevant for outdated systems that lack modern security protections.
CISA specifically points to SharePoint Server 2013 and earlier versions as high-risk platforms that should be decommissioned if still operational. Removing such legacy systems eliminates inherent vulnerabilities that could be exploited alongside newer flaws like CVE-2025-53786, thereby shrinking the attack surface.
